What is the amount of scholarships for PhD student in US for international candidate ?
PhD scholarships usually cover full tuition plus a stipend ranging from $18,000–$35,000 per year, depending on university, program, and city. This often includes health insurance. Research or teaching assistantships form the bulk of this funding, making U
